FDA Adverse Events reporting plays a crucial role in safeguarding public health by providing a comprehensive system for monitoring and identifying potential safety concerns with medical products. This proactive approach allows healthcare professionals, manufacturers, and regulatory bodies to detect and respond to emerging safety issues promptly. By analyzing patterns and trends in reported adverse events, the FDA can quickly identify potential risks associated with drugs, medical devices, or other regulated products. This early detection system enables swift action to be taken, such as issuing safety alerts, updating product labeling, or in severe cases, recalling products from the market. The result is a significant enhancement in patient safety, potentially preventing countless injuries or fatalities that might otherwise occur if these issues went unnoticed or unaddressed for extended periods.
The FDA Adverse Events reporting system serves as a valuable feedback loop for the healthcare industry, driving continuous improvement in medical products and treatments. By collecting real-world data on how drugs and devices perform outside of clinical trials, this system provides invaluable insights that can guide product refinements and innovations. Manufacturers can use this information to enhance their products, addressing any unforeseen issues that may arise during widespread use. Additionally, healthcare providers can leverage this data to make more informed decisions about treatment options, tailoring their approach to individual patients based on the latest safety information. This ongoing cycle of feedback and improvement ultimately leads to safer, more effective medical products and better patient outcomes.
The FDA Adverse Events reporting system serves as a powerful tool for transparency and education in healthcare. By making this information publicly accessible, it empowers patients and healthcare providers to make more informed decisions about medical treatments. Patients can research potential side effects or complications associated with specific drugs or devices, allowing them to have more meaningful discussions with their healthcare providers about their treatment options. For healthcare professionals, this wealth of data supports evidence-based decision-making, enabling them to weigh the benefits and risks of various treatments more accurately. This increased transparency fosters trust between patients, healthcare providers, and the medical industry as a whole, promoting a more collaborative and informed approach to healthcare.
